揭秘!app软件怎么开发的全过程
419
你是否也曾好奇,那些琳琅满目的app是如何从无到有,最终成为我们生活中不可或缺的一部分?今天,就让我们一起揭开app软件开发的神秘面纱,看看这背后到底藏着哪些不为人知的秘密吧!
1. 创意与规划:梦想的种子
一切伟大的app都始于一个灵感或需求。就像播种一颗梦想的种子,你需要明确你的app是为了解决什么问题,或者为用户带来什么价值。在这个阶段,市场调研和用户画像的绘制尤为重要,它们能帮助你更准确地定位目标用户,为后续的开发工作打下坚实基础。
2. 技术选型与架构设计:搭建梦想的舞台
有了明确的目标,接下来就是选择合适的开发语言和框架了。这就像为梦想的舞台挑选最合适的装饰和布局。目前,市场上流行的开发语言如Java、Swift、Kotlin等各有千秋,而React Native、Flutter等跨平台框架更是让开发效率倍增。架构设计上,模块化、微服务等理念的应用,让app更加稳定、易于维护。
3. 开发与测试:梦想的实践
进入开发阶段,程序员们就像工匠一样,将创意和技术融合,一砖一瓦地构建出app的原型。这个阶段,敏捷开发模式被广泛应用,它强调快速迭代、及时反馈,确保产品能够紧跟市场需求。同时,严格的测试流程也是必不可少的,包括单元测试、集成测试、性能测试等,确保app在上线前能够稳定运行。
4. 上线与运营:梦想的绽放
经过无数次的打磨和测试,app终于迎来了上线的那一刻。但这并不意味着工作的结束,相反,它才刚刚开始。上线后的运营推广、用户反馈收集、版本迭代更新等工作同样重要。通过数据分析,不断优化用户体验,让app在激烈的市场竞争中脱颖而出,成为用户的首选。
总之,app软件的开发是一个充满挑战与机遇的过程,它需要我们不断探索、学习和创新。只有这样,才能让我们的梦想之花在移动互联网的沃土上绽放出最耀眼的光芒。
相关搜索:
你不知道的软件开发
开发一个app大概需要多少钱呢?
你们提供跨平台开发服务吗?
开发周期一般需要多久?
你们对用户体验设计有什么独到之处?
文章写得不错,很实用!
开发过程中遇到技术难题怎么办?
你们支持定制化开发吗?
app上线后如何进行有效推广?
开发过程中如何保证数据安全?
看完文章,对app开发有了更深入的了解!